Python项目管理系统源码
随着Python语言的普及和发展,越来越多的开发者开始使用Python来开发各种应用程序。其中,项目管理系统是Python应用领域中非常受欢迎的一个方面。今天,我们将介绍一个基于Python的开源项目管理系统源码,它可以帮助开发者更好地管理项目进度和资源。
我们首先来看这个系统的整体架构。它主要由两个主要部分组成:前端和后端。前端主要负责用户界面的设计和实现,而后端则负责管理系统的数据存储和管理。在这个系统中,前端使用了Web框架,如Django和Flask等,而后端则使用了Python的多种库和框架,如Django、Flask、SQLAlchemy等。
这个系统的核心功能包括:用户注册、用户登录、任务管理、项目管理、资源管理、进度管理、报告生成等。其中,任务管理是系统中最重要的功能之一,它允许用户对任务进行添加、删除、修改和查看等操作。项目管理功能则允许用户对项目进行添加、删除、修改和查看等操作。资源管理功能则允许用户对资源进行添加、删除、修改和查看等操作。进度管理功能则允许用户对项目的进度进行添加、删除、修改和查看等操作。
这个系统使用了Python的多种库和框架来简化开发过程。其中,最重要的库和框架包括Django和Flask。Django是一个流行的Web框架,它提供了许多功能,如路由、模板、数据库管理、用户管理等。Flask则是一种轻量级的Web框架,它提供了简单的模板引擎和事件驱动的应用程序。此外,这个系统还使用了SQLAlchemy作为数据库管理库,它提供了对数据库的访问和管理功能。
这个系统还提供了许多其他功能,如用户权限管理、任务分配、团队协作等。这些功能可以根据用户的需求进行扩展和定制。
总结起来,这个Python项目管理系统源码是一个非常实用的工具,它可以帮助开发者更好地管理项目进度和资源。它提供了许多功能,如用户注册、用户登录、任务管理、项目管理、资源管理、进度管理、报告生成等,并且使用了Python的多种库和框架来简化开发过程。如果你需要一个简单的项目管理系统,这个系统是一个很好的选择。
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。